S 1527 New Jersey Senate · 2024-2025 Regular Session

Subjects most State property to local property taxation beginning on July 1, 2022.

This bill ends the tax-exempt status for most property owned by the State of New Jersey, its agencies, and state-created authorities, requiring them to pay local property taxes starting July 1, 2022. Property may remain exempt only if a certification is filed showing that removing tax exemption would violate bondholder agreements made before July 2022. Taxed property must be assessed and paid locally like other property, with tax liens enforced normally. This directly affects State-owned properties (e.g., offices, facilities) and local municipalities collecting the taxes.
